Concentration in Child and Adolescent Psychology
The Child and Adolescent Psychology concentration prepares students for working with children and adolescents, as distinct from a general Human Services concentration or Clinical Psychology focus. With this concentration, students may find employment working with children and adolescents in schools, social welfare, ministry, etc.
